CAD Technician

  • Job Reference: CAD/11/23
  • Location: Moore Concrete Ballymena
  • Closing Date: 17/11/2023

We are currently recruiting for a full time CAD Technician to join the growing Technical/Design team in using AutoCAD for new designs and amending existing technical drawings for reinforced concrete products and structures. The role will involve working closely with the Technical Manager on a variety of challenging and innovative projects. The role will also facilitate the opportunity to gain experience within other areas of the technical/design function, such as assisting with product quality requirements and concrete mix designs.

Hours of work: Standard hours of work Monday – Friday 8am – 5pm (40hrs per week).

Job responsibilities:

  • Produce AutoCAD General Arrangement and Reinforced Concrete details, with associated reinforcement scheduling for precast products and projects.
  • Maintaining project records.
  • Liaising with the factory production teams.
  • Contribute to the formulation of design concepts and approaches using CAD software packages and 3D modelling tools.
  • Maintain an overview of entire projects while continuing to attend to detailed technicalities.
  • Provide mentoring for our apprentice members of staff and assist them to develop their CAD skills.
  • Develop skills within 3D construction models using Revit software.
  • Deliver and be accountable for work packages. Attend and contribute to company meetings as necessary.
  • Adhere to Company Health & Safety, Quality and Environmental Policies.
  • Keep up to date technically and applying new knowledge to the job.
  • Any other duties, within reason and capability, as agreed through consultation with the Technical Manager.

Essential Criteria:

  • 3rd level degree or equivalent in a relative discipline.
  • Experience with AutoCAD software and familiar with technical/construction drawings.
  • Strong attention to detail.
  • Good communication and organisational skills.
  • Strong IT skills including Microsoft Work and Excel.
  • Capability to work in a busy office enviornment.
  • Willingness to develop expertise in carrying out necessary tasks.

Desirable Criteria:

  • Experience of knowledge of precast concrete structures.
  • Knowledge or understanding of construction/manufacturing environments.
  • Knowledge or understanding of BIM software would be beneficial.
